SECU Marches To $53,000 In Funds Raised

RALEIGH, N.C.—More than 180 SECU employees, family members and friends participated in the recent  March of Dimes three-mile hike in support of the Triangle area’s March for Babies walk held in Morrisville, N.C. 

 Fundraising efforts among local SECU branches and operations departments for the cause were once again successful, raising nearly $53,000 to help provide local programs and lifesaving research for problems that threaten newborns.  In addition, SECU branch fundraisers held in other areas across the will also be adding several thousand dollars more to SECU’s cumulative support for March of Dimes this year.

“Our 2015 March for Babies event was a huge success.  We had more than 4,500 people attend and participate, including State Employees’ Credit Union,” stated Tyler Salisbury, Chairman of the Eastern Carolina Division of March of Dimes.  “SECU has consistently been a tremendous asset to our campaign, from their candy bar fundraisers to their huge team presence at our walks.  We are so grateful for all that they’ve done and continue to do for stronger, healthier babies.”

Over the years, SECU said its employees have been known to drum up a few entertaining events to show their creativity and competitive fundraising spirit, vying for the spot as the top SECU fundraising team.  This year, Raleigh’s Contact Center employees earned the number one spot led by co-captains Kevin Rose, Meg Aull and Irma Coppola Isleem.  Their combined efforts raised more than $4,500 through several events, including FAT CAT Candygrams on Valentine’s Day, a basketball tournament, a chili cook-off and a Pie in the Face bidding contest that resulted in nine of their peers wearing a pie for the cause.
